The You Drink. You Drive. You Lose campaign has just ended. During the previous 2 1/2 weeks, El Dorado Police Department conducted overtime saturation patrols to aggressively enforce Kansas impaired driving laws. During the campaign, officers made one impaired driving arrest and wrote one safety belt citation, nine speeding citations and 74 other citations and arrests. A total of 71 vehicle stops were made during the campaign.
According to El Dorado Police Chief Mike Holton, if you were stopped, you hopefully learned from your experience. This department will continue to vigorously enforce impaired driving as well as all Kansas traffic laws, not just during this enforcement campaign but all through the year.
